### Choosing the Right Style and Material for Your Flat Main Door
Selecting the right style and material for your flat main door is crucial in ensuring that it complements your home’s aesthetic. When choosing a flat main door, consider factors such as the architectural style of your home, the color scheme, and the overall design theme. Opting for high-quality materials such as solid wood, steel, or fiberglass can enhance the durability and longevity of your door while adding a touch of elegance to your entrance.

### Maintenance Considerations and Long-Term Benefits
In terms of maintenance, flat main doors are relatively easy to clean and maintain compared to more intricate designs with multiple panels and embellishments. Regular cleaning and occasional maintenance will ensure that your flat door retains its pristine appearance for years to come. Additionally, investing in a high-quality flat main door can increase the value of your home, making it a worthwhile long-term investment.

1. Sleek and Modern Design
Opt for a sleek and modern flat door design that exudes sophistication and elegance. Choose a design that features clean lines and minimalistic details for a contemporary look.
2. High-Quality Materials
Ensure that the door is made of high-quality materials such as solid wood, steel, or fiberglass for durability and security. Investing in a well-built door will not only enhance the aesthetic appeal of your home but also provide long-lasting performance.
3. Statement Door Handle
Add a touch of personality to your flat main door design by choosing a statement door handle. Opt for a unique and eye-catching design that complements the overall style of the door.
4. Unique Color Palette
Make your entrance stand out by choosing a unique color palette for your flat main door. Consider bold and vibrant colors that will add a pop of personality to your home’s exterior.
5. Proper Lighting Fixtures
Enhance the overall look of your entrance by installing proper lighting fixtures near the door. Consider wall sconces or overhead lighting to illuminate the entrance and create a welcoming ambiance.
6. Customized Glass Panels
Add a touch of elegance to your flat main door design by incorporating customized glass panels. Choose frosted, stained, or textured glass to add visual interest and enhance the aesthetic appeal of the door.
7. Geometric Patterns
Create a modern and stylish look by incorporating geometric patterns into your flat main door design. Opt for intricate patterns or geometric shapes for a contemporary and eye-catching entrance.
8. Natural Wood Finish
Bring warmth and texture to your home’s exterior by choosing a natural wood finish for your flat main door. Consider rich wood tones like mahogany or walnut for a luxurious and inviting look.
9. Minimalistic Hardware
Keep the focus on the door design by choosing minimalistic hardware such as sleek door handles and hinges. Opt for simple and understated hardware that complements the overall aesthetic of the door.
10. Integrated Doorbell
Add a modern touch to your flat main door design by integrating a doorbell into the door itself. Choose a sleek and discreet doorbell design that blends seamlessly with the overall look of the entrance.
11. Smart Lock System
Enhance the security of your home by installing a smart lock system on your flat main door. Choose a keyless entry system that offers convenience and peace of mind while adding a modern touch to your entrance.
12. Seasonal Decor
Add a touch of seasonal decor to your flat main door design to create a welcoming and festive atmosphere. Consider wreaths, seasonal planters, or decorative accents that can be easily changed throughout the year.
